An AMC theater housed within the Stonebriar Mall. The mall itself is high end and fancy, so the theater does a pretty good job of maintaining that aesthetic. Its large ,well maintained , and offers the usual theater commodities like a snack bar, drink bar, and dine in style food. The seats range from standard to recliner style, and they have Dolby sound. Tickets come with reserved seats by default, so no worries arriving late and wondering if youll find a spot. All in all, a good movie watching choice.
